Supermarket recalls popular breakfast item over ‘foreign material’ fears

0
Frozen acai bowls sold by Trader Joe’s have been recalled over possible contamination (Picture: Getty Images)

The grocery store chain Trader Joe’s has recalled a popular frozen breakfast item over fears of contamination.

Trader Joe’s issued a recall notice for its Organic Acai Bowl item on February 14.

‘Out of an abundance of caution, please discard any Trader Joe’s Organic Acai Bowls, as the product may contain foreign material (plastic), or return them to your neighborhood Trader Joe’s store for a full refund,’ stated the company in a brief advisory.

The box features an image of the product in a bowl and states that it comes ‘with berries, bananas, granola and dried coconut’. The package size of the gluten free and vegan item is 10 ounces.

Trader Joe’s has recalled its Organic Acai Bowl 10-ounce packages (Picture: Trader Joe’s)

Neither the best by dates or UPC code were listed, but Trader Joe’s has urged customers to not consume any related products.

No sickness linked to the potential plastic contamination has been reported.

Anyone with questions is asked to call the company’s customer relations line.

The fruity item known to be healthy and tasty was sold for around $3.99.

Trader Joe’s is an American chain of grocery stores with fairly low prices (Picture: Getty Images)

It is the latest of several items that Trader Joe’s has recalled recently.

Earlier this month, Trader Joe’s recalled its branded tuna in Washington, DC, and 18 states including New York, Illinois and Pennsylvania, over the risk of botulism, which can lead to fatal food poisoning. There have been no illness or death cases linked to the voluntary recall.

In November 2024, organic carrots sold at Trader Joe’s and other supermarkets were recalled after being tied to a deadly E coli outbreak spanning 18 states.

And in March 2023, the grocer recalled a frozen organic tropical blend produced by Scenic Fruit Company that it sold in its stores, over possible Hepatitis A contamination. The recall was also initiated out of an abundance of caution, as Hepatitis A was not detected in the product.
